hi everybody, its my first year at growing these awesome giants and always looking for more great advice, i have read about wiping pumpkins down with bleach, how does it help,and at what mixing ratio...thanks

i think most use a 9 to 1 ratio- 1 part bleach 9 parts water . that's the mix rate I use in a spray bottle , then spray and wipe dry with bounty basic paper towels...once a week if im not busy or lazy

hi bunton bleach mix at ten percent great friend to kin grower against soft spots, sulfer powder another thing youll want to get. been growing for years and never lost one to soft spot or rot.
